
Bryn Teg is a luxury lodge in Shropshire that sleeps up to six guests. This property sits on the edge of the Welsh border. The outdoor hot tub offers views across open countryside. The lodge features three bedrooms and two bathrooms across a single level.
The location provides easy access to both Shropshire and North Wales. Walking routes start from the doorstep. The surrounding area includes market towns and historical sites. Outdoor activities are available within a short drive.
The accommodation includes a master bedroom with king-size bed and en-suite shower room. Two additional bedrooms offer flexible sleeping arrangements. The open-plan living space combines kitchen and dining areas.

The open-plan living space combines kitchen and dining areas. Floor-to-ceiling windows bring natural light throughout. A wood burner adds warmth during cooler months.
Chirk Castle sits 4 miles away (10 minutes). Llangollen Railway operates 8 miles distant (15 minutes). Lake Vyrnwy is 18 miles away (30 minutes). Snowdonia National Park lies 25 miles distant (45 minutes).

To reach Bryn Teg by car, take the A5 towards Oswestry and follow signs for the Welsh border. The lodge is easily accessible from main roads and you'll have convenient off-road parking upon arrival.
For those traveling by rail, the nearest station is Gobowen, approximately 5 miles away. From there, a short taxi ride will bring you to the property in the Shropshire countryside.
